Изменения документа Для_разработчиков

Редактировал(а) Михаил Галич 26.11.2024, 12:16

<
От версии < 65.1 >
отредактировано Михаил Галич
на 13.11.2024, 14:41
К версии < 55.2 >
отредактировано Михаил Галич
на 20.12.2023, 16:58
>
Изменить комментарий: К данной версии нет комментариев

Комментарий

Подробности

Свойства страницы
Название
... ... @@ -1,1 +1,1 @@
1 -Для_разработчиков
1 +Для разработчиков
Содержимое
... ... @@ -228,26 +228,6 @@
228 228  Идентификатор тренера, позволяет сепарировать список занятий по тренеру
229 229  )))
230 230  
231 -==== grouplessonsskillstariffs **##*##** ====
232 -
233 -Тип данных:##// object//##
234 -
235 -По умолчанию:##// {}//##
236 -
237 -(% class="box infomessage" %)
238 -(((
239 -Ограничивает список тарифов (в фильтре) при выборе конкретной дисциплины групповых занятий.
240 -Принимает объект, внутри которого указываются пары ключ/значение по выражению: {skillid}: [{tariffid},...]
241 -)))
242 -
243 -Пример:
244 -
245 -{{code language="javascript"}}
246 -grouplessonsskillstariffs: {
247 - "1": [ 15, 23] // При выборе дисциплины с id 1 - отображать тарифы с id 15 и 23
248 -}
249 -{{/code}}
250 -
251 251  ==== grouplessonstariffsid ====
252 252  
253 253  Тип данных:##// Array<number>//##
... ... @@ -398,22 +398,9 @@
398 398  
399 399  (% class="box infomessage" %)
400 400  (((
401 -Идентификатор места, использующийся для получения списка инструкторов.
381 +идентификатор места, использующийся для получения списка инструкторов.
402 402  )))
403 403  
404 -==== singleguest **##*##** ====
405 -
406 -Тип данных:##// Boolean//##
407 -
408 -По умолчанию:##// false//##
409 -
410 -(% class="box infomessage" %)
411 -(((
412 -Если **##true##**, то при выборе занятия препятствует выбору 2 гостей.
413 -)))
414 -
415 -[[image:1710854841918-858.png]]
416 -
417 417  ==== skills **##*##** ====
418 418  
419 419  Тип данных:##// Array<number>//##
... ... @@ -446,17 +446,6 @@
446 446  disableddates: ['23.02.2018', '08.03.2018'] // уберёт даты 23.02.2018 и 08.03.2018 из возможных для выбора дат в календаре.
447 447  {{/code}}
448 448  
449 -==== disableddays **##*##** ====
450 -
451 -Тип данных:##// Array<number>//##
452 -
453 -По умолчанию:##// []//##
454 -
455 -(% class="box infomessage" %)
456 -(((
457 -Параметры открлючения дней недели в календаре (и в покупке и в пополнении), где 0 - воскресенье, 1 - понедельник и так далее.
458 -)))
459 -
460 460  ==== forcedate ====
461 461  
462 462  Тип данных:##// string//##
... ... @@ -504,18 +504,6 @@
504 504  Убирает календарь внутри виджета (и в //покупке// и в //пополнении//), в случаях, когда дата, на которую покупается/пополняется билет, не важна.
505 505  )))
506 506  
507 -==== saledepth **##*##** ====
508 -
509 -Тип данных:## //number//##
510 -
511 -По умолчанию:##// undefined//##
512 -
513 -(% class="box infomessage" %)
514 -(((
515 -Ограничивает глубину продаж начиная с сегодняшнего дня. Таким образом если ##saledepth: 1##, то доступные даты в календаре выбора тарифа будут __**сегодня **__и __**завтра**__.
516 -⚠ Имеет больший приоритет, чем ##maxdate##
517 -)))
518 -
519 519  ----
520 520  
521 521  === Отображение ===
... ... @@ -548,41 +548,11 @@
548 548  
549 549  По умолчанию:##// 0//##
550 550  
551 -(% class="box infomessage" %)
495 +(% class="box warningmessage" %)
552 552  (((
553 -Вызов сайта для оформления клубного контракта
497 +Описание отсутствует
554 554  )))
555 555  
556 -==== customseancetitles ====
557 -
558 -Типа данных: ##//Array<object>//##
559 -
560 -(% class="box infomessage" %)
561 -(((
562 -Выводит цветную текст-метку над сеансом.
563 -Описание параметров объекта текста-метки:
564 -\\##**seanceId**## - идентификатор сеанса, у которого нужно отобразить текст-метку
565 -##**days**## - массив с днями недели, в которые нужно отобразить текст-метку. **ВАЖНО**: 0 - воскресенье, 1 - понедельник ... 6 - суббота
566 -##**dates**## - массив с датами, в которые нужно отобразить текст-метку независимо от массива дней.
567 -##**color**## - любой валидный CSS цвет текста-метки
568 -##**text**## - текст, который нужно отобразить
569 -\\Работает если **##tariffsseancesfilter: true##**
570 -)))
571 -
572 -Пример:
573 -
574 -{{code language="javascript"}}
575 -customseancetitles: [
576 - {
577 - seanceId: 1,
578 - text: "Тематический сеанс",
579 - color: "#f00",
580 - days: [0,1],
581 - dates: ["25.12.2023","17.04.2025"]
582 - }
583 -]
584 -{{/code}}
585 -
586 586  ==== disablemultipleseances **##*##** ====
587 587  
588 588  Тип данных:##// boolean//##
... ... @@ -649,6 +649,17 @@
649 649  Обычно используется в комбинации с параметром **##onlytab##**
650 650  )))
651 651  
566 +==== grouplessonsskillstariffs ====
567 +
568 +Тип данных:##// Array<number> //##//|## object##//
569 +
570 +По умолчанию:##// {}//##
571 +
572 +(% class="box warningmessage" %)
573 +(((
574 +Описание отсутствует
575 +)))
576 +
652 652  ==== locale **##*##** ====
653 653  
654 654  Тип данных:##// string//##
... ... @@ -660,6 +660,28 @@
660 660  Параметр локализации. Позволяет переключать между языками виджета, например 'ru' - русский язык, 'en' - английский язык.
661 661  )))
662 662  
588 +==== marketbillid ====
589 +
590 +Тип данных:##// number//##
591 +
592 +По умолчанию:##// undefined//##
593 +
594 +(% class="box warningmessage" %)
595 +(((
596 +Описание отсутствует
597 +)))
598 +
599 +==== marketemployeeid ====
600 +
601 +Тип данных:##// number//##
602 +
603 +По умолчанию:##// undefined//##
604 +
605 +(% class="box warningmessage" %)
606 +(((
607 +Описание отсутствует
608 +)))
609 +
663 663  ==== minimap **##*##** ====
664 664  
665 665  Тип данных:##// boolean//##
... ... @@ -693,17 +693,6 @@
693 693  Убирает вывод промокода на странице подтверждения заказа.
694 694  )))
695 695  
696 -==== noscroll **##*##** ====
697 -
698 -Тип данных:##// boolean//##
699 -
700 -По умолчанию:##// false//##
701 -
702 -(% class="box infomessage" %)
703 -(((
704 -Скрывает кнопку прокручивания страницы виджета продаж вверх
705 -)))
706 -
707 707  ==== onlytab **##*##** ====
708 708  
709 709  Тип данных:##// string //##//|## Array<string>##//
... ... @@ -716,13 +716,9 @@
716 716  )))
717 717  
718 718  {{code language="javascript"}}
719 -onlytab: "service" // покажет только вкладку «покупка услуг».
720 -onlytab: "rewrite" // покажет только вкладку «пополнение услуг».
721 -onlytab: "personal_lessons" // покажет только вкладку «индивидуальные занятия».
722 -onlytab: "group_lessons" // покажет только вкладку «групповые занятия».
723 -onlytab: "bundles_lessons" // покажет только вкладку «многодневные занятия».
724 -onlytab: ["service", "rewrite"] // покажет только вкладки «покупка услуг» и «пополнение услуг»;
725 -onlytab: "service, rewrite" // покажет только вкладки «покупка услуг» и «пополнение услуг»;
655 +onlytab: 'service' // покажет только вкладку «покупка услуг».
656 +onlytab: 'rewrite' // покажет только вкладку «пополнение услуг».
657 +onlytab: ['service', 'rewrite'] // покажет только вкладки «покупка услуг» и «пополнение услуг»;
726 726  {{/code}}
727 727  
728 728  ==== ordercomment **##*##** ====
... ... @@ -870,7 +870,6 @@
870 870  
871 871  {{code language="javascript"}}
872 872  tariffsid: [29, 30] // покажет тарифы с id 29 и 30 во вкладке «Покупка услуг».
873 -tariffsid: "15, 16" // покажет тарифы с id 15 и 16 во вкладке «Покупка услуг».
874 874  tariffsid: false // уберёт все тарифы с первой страницы
875 875  {{/code}}
876 876  
... ... @@ -927,9 +927,9 @@
927 927  
928 928  По умолчанию:##// []//##
929 929  
930 -(% class="box infomessage" %)
861 +(% class="box warningmessage" %)
931 931  (((
932 -Фильтр списка доступных связок занятий по массиву идентификаторов
863 +Описание отсутствует
933 933  )))
934 934  
935 935  ==== groupid ====
1710854841918-858.png
Author
... ... @@ -1,1 +1,0 @@
1 -XWiki.galich
Размер
... ... @@ -1,1 +1,0 @@
1 -14.6 KB
Содержимое
XWiki.XWikiRights[2]
allow
... ... @@ -1,1 +1,0 @@
1 -1
groups
... ... @@ -1,1 +1,0 @@
1 -XWiki.XWikiAllGroup
levels
... ... @@ -1,1 +1,0 @@
1 -view